def compute_weighted_mean(ds):
"""
Compute the weighted mean of a given xarray dataset.
Parameters
----------
ds (xarray.Dataset): The input dataset.
Returns
-------
xarray.DataArray: The computed weighted mean.
"""
# Compute weights based on the xarray you pass
weights = np.cos(np.deg2rad(ds['lat']))
weights.name = "weights"
# Compute weighted mean
weighted = ds.weighted(weights)
weighted_mean = weighted.mean(("lon", "lat"))
return weighted_mean

def rename_obs(ds, rename_dict=None):
"""Homogenize observation datasets to common naming.
Following the function :obj:`xmip.preprocessing.rename_cmip6`, thereby
omitting `source_id` and extending the renaming_dict."""
ds = ds.copy()
if rename_dict is None:
log.debug("Load default dictionary for renaming variables")
rename_dict = _RENAME_DICT
# add new entries
rename_dict['x'][1:1] = ['xc', 'xgrid']
rename_dict['y'][1:1] = ['yc', 'ygrid']
# rename variables
if len(rename_dict) == 0:
warnings.warn(
"Input dictionary empty.",
UserWarning,
)
else:
for di in rename_dict.keys():
# make sure the input is a list
if not isinstance(rename_dict[di], list):
raise ValueError(
f"Input dict must have a list as value. Got {rename_dict[di]} for key {di}"
)
if di not in ds.variables:
# For now just stop in the list if the dimension is already there, or one 'hit'
# was already encountered.
trigger = False
for wrong in rename_dict[di]:
if wrong in ds.variables or wrong in ds.dims:
if not trigger:
log.debug("Rename %s with %s", wrong, di)
ds = ds.rename({wrong: di})
trigger = True
log.debug(ds)
return ds
